According to recent statistics, the number of international students pursuing higher education abroad has been steadily increasing over the years. In fact, in the 2019/2020 academic year, there were over 1.1 million international students studying in the United States alone.
For international students looking to embark on this educational journey, here is a comprehensive guide on how to navigate the process of getting a college degree:
Step | Description |
---|---|
1 | Research and choose a suitable college or university |
2 | Understand the admission requirements and application process |
3 | Prepare and submit necessary documents, such as transcripts and test scores |
4 | Apply for scholarships and financial aid |
5 | Obtain a student visa and fulfill any visa requirements |
6 | Plan for housing and living arrangements in the host country |
7 | Attend orientation and familiarize yourself with campus resources |
By following these steps and staying organized throughout the process, international students can successfully navigate the journey of obtaining a college degree abroad. It is important to seek guidance from college advisors, international student offices, and other resources to ensure a smooth transition and academic success.
